    Supports target voltages ranging from 1.8V to 5.5V. ISP clock frequencies ranging from 5kHz to 2MHz. ELECTROSTATIC WARNING: The AVR-ISP500 must not be subject to high electrostatic potentials. General practice for working with static sensitive devices should be applied when working with this board.

    User is free to use his favorite terminal client (HyperTerminal, minicom, etc) to upload the firmware images taken from our website. The AVR-ISP500 boot loader implements a USB virtual serial port that is baud rate agnostic. As an alternative we provide a simple Windows GUI application for users who don’t want to or cannot use terminal software.

    The solution is to remove all such circuits (LEDs, RS232 drivers, resistors below 2k, etc) from the four ISP lines during programming. AVR-ISP500 is more susceptible to this kind of fault than other programmers on the market because it has 560 ohm resistors in series with all its outputs.
